FFLM Examination Regulations 

Following the changes announced to the format of the Licentiate (LFFLM) examinations in General Forensic Medicine (GFM) and Sexual Offence Medicine (SOM) last autumn, the LFFLM and General examination regulations have been revised and republished.

Candidates will no longer be required to submit a Compendium of Validated Evidence, (COVE), or a Case Portfolio; instead, they will sit a short answer question (SAQ) paper along with OSCEs in the Part 2 examination. The Part 1 LFFLM will remain as a single best answer (SBA) paper.
